Only a medical examiner listed on the FMCSA National Registry can sign your medical card, so confirm the examiner on the Registry before you go. The average cost ranges from $75–$150 (call to verify current pricing). Most clinics accept walk-ins and can issue your medical examiner's certificate the same day. Your DOT medical card is required for all CDL holders and must be renewed every 12-24 months.

Find CDL SchoolsWhat to Bring
- Valid driver's license or ID
- List of current medications
- Glasses or contacts (if required)
- Medical records (if applicable)
- Payment ($65-$150 typical)
